Back to Basics: PS Ratio


PT Perdana Bangun Pusaka Tbk  (ISX:KONI) PS Ratio Explanation

The PS Ratio is an excellent valuation indicator if you want to compare a stock with its historical valuation or with the stocks in the same industry. The PS Ratio works especially well when you want to compare the stock's current valuation with its historical valuation. The PS Ratio is a great valuation tool for evaluating cyclical businesses where the PE Ratio works poorly. It works the best when comparing the current valuation with the historical valuation because over time, a company's profit margin tends to revert to the mean.

When the PS Ratio is applied to the whole stock market, it can be used to evaluate the current market valuation and projected returns. In this case, the price is the total market cap of all stocks that are traded, and sales are the GDP of the country. This is how Warren Buffett estimates the broad market valuation and project future returns.

Similar to the PE Ratio or Price-to-Operating-Cash-Flow or Price-to-Free-Cash-Flow , the PS Ratio measures the valuation based on the earning power of the company. This is where it is different from the PB Ratio , which measures the valuation based on the company's balance sheet.


Be Aware

The PS Ratio does not tell you how cheap or expensive the stock is. It cannot be used to compare companies in different industries. It works better for companies within the same industry because these companies tend to have similar capital structures and profit margins. It works the best when comparing a company with itself in the past.

PT Perdana Bangun Pusaka Tbk PS Ratio Calculation

The PS Ratio, or Price-to-Sales ratio, or Price/Sales, is a financial ratio used to compare a company's market price to its Revenue per Share. It is a ratio widely used to value stocks and it was first used by Ken Fisher.

PT Perdana Bangun Pusaka Tbk's PS Ratio for today is calculated as

PS Ratio=Share Price/Revenue per Share (TTM)
=2470.00/1080.81
=2.29

PT Perdana Bangun Pusaka Tbk's Share Price of today is Rp2470.00.
PT Perdana Bangun Pusaka Tbk's Revenue per Share for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Jun. 2026 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was Rp1,080.81.

PT Perdana Bangun Pusaka Tbk Business Description

Address Jalan Gunung Sahari No. 78, Gedung Konica, 6th Floor, Kemayoran, Central Jakarta, Jakarta, IDN, 10610
PT Perdana Bangun Pusaka Tbk is mainly engaged in the sale and distribution of photographic products. The company is engaged in supply, distribution, and after-sales service for all imaging and digital printing products. The company's operating segments include Trading and Services. It generates maximum revenue from the Trading segment. The product portfolio of the company includes chemical supplies, film and x-ray film, vinyl/flex banners, frames, Dye-Sub printers, DNP Media printers, and other finished products. The Company also generates revenue from the sale of printing machines, particularly Dye Sub printers and DNP Media printers.
